BOWLS Sophie Tolchard wins national title

Bowls England logoDevon’s international bowls star Sophie Tolchard has won the Bowls England Women's National Junior Singles Championship following a thrilling 21-20 final victory at Victoria Park, Royal Leamington Spa today.

Tolchard (Kings Bowling Club, Torquay) beat fellow England international Jamie-Lea Winch following a brilliant last-end in front of an enraptured gallery.

Tolchard, 23, started the stronger, leading 10-5, however a run of seven consecutive ends in Winch's favour saw the home favourite take a 13-10 lead. The players were inseparable over the next few ends, until Winch took a 19-16 lead which was short-lived as Tolchard again drew level.

Winch then took a 20-19 lead and held game with a front toucher on the 27th end, however Tolchard reached into the head with her final bowl to take the jack into the ditch to secure the two shots required for victory.

Tolchard is no stranger to success having won a 2014 Glasgow Commonwealth Games gold medal in the women's triples alongside Ellen Falkner and Sian Gordon.

Quarter finals H Arundel (Selby BC, Yorks) bt L Holden (Clevedon BC, Somerset) 21-16
S Tolchard (Kings BC, Devon) bt C Devereux-Jones (Wolverton Town BC, Bucks) 21-6
J-L Winch (Thornfield BC, Warwicks) bt L Haladij (Kislingbury BC, Northants) 21-16
C Davis (Long Bennington BC, Lincs) bt A Chalk (Mundford Village BC, Norfolk) 21-20

Semi finals Tolchard bt Arundel 21-16
J-L Winch bt C Davis 21-10

Final S Tolchard bt J-L Winch 21-20
